Section 675 IAC 12-14-1 - Definitions

Authority: IC 22-13-2-2

Affected: IC 22-12-1-18.7; IC 36-8-12-2

Sec. 1.

(a) The definitions in this section apply throughout this rule.
(b) "Office" means either of the following:
(1) The state fire marshal.
(2) Employees of the state fire marshal.
(c) "Personal protective equipment" means any of the following:
(1) Protective:
(A) coats;
(B) trousers;
(C) coveralls;
(D) footwear;
(E) gloves; and
(F) hoods.
(2) Proximity protective:
(A) coats;
(B) trousers;
(C) coveralls;
(D) footwear;
(E) gloves; and
(F) hoods.
(3) Emergency medical:
(A) garments;
(B) face protection devices; and
(C) gloves.
(4) Helmets.
(5) Self-contained breathing apparatus.
(6) Vapor protective suits.
(7) Liquid splash-protective suits.
(8) Chemical-protective clothing.
(d) "Qualified entity" has the meaning set forth in IC 22-12-1-18.7.
(e) "Revolving fund" means the firefighting and emergency equipment revolving loan fund established by IC 22-14-5[IC 22-14-5 was repealed by P.L. 107-2007, SECTION 18, effective July 1, 2007.].
